Code:
Can we expect to have more feature to Beta1 with the addition of programmers ? No. i don't want to hype. i don't want to promess Focus is on Beta1 to be released asap. Will you at some point be hiring for internal quality assurance / bug testing, and not solelly relying on community ? Oh yeah ! How many ? I have no idea. We know our great community can do a lot of this work. But at some point we'll want to have sb here if nothing else to head up the effort of the community just as we have JB doing the mod squad, i'll be doing with the builders brigade ? When Beta1 starts will you have new plans for a game timeline towards lunch ? I hope so, i think that'll be a logical thing to do. As you know guys, i could very easily lay out a timeline right now, i could pick some numbers, could even justify them, but i don't want to do that. That's just silly, we missed obviously the Beta1 date, we now added more programmers. I don't want to use a date to intice people into backing our game by saying "oh yeah don't worry it's gonna be _random date_", that's just wrong. But, once we get into beta, then we'll have much better chance to lay out at least a short term realistic timeline. Why do you think CU can position itself when MMOs have struggled to find their audiences ? Define "struggle" !? If you look at all the MMOs that have been released in the last couple of years, some of them have done quite well, it depends on what you think, or what your goals are. We're not positionning CU as a WoW-killer, ESO-killer, it's positioned only as an MMO designed solally for people who like RVR, Crafting, being part of a world which they are building. What are thre nuimbers for that game if we do well ? Who knows ! It's higher than my worst estimates, and probably even higher than my best estimates. Time will tell ! Again, we're not worrying about trying to get half a milion subs, or a milion or ten milion. If you look at the MMOs launched already, i don't think that anybody can look at them from a financial stand point and say "none of them have succeeded". Our expectations are low, we hope to achieve. When will the summer streams will start ? Hopefully before the end of the month. Next week we gonna be sitting down and laying things out We've been a bit preoccupied, specially andrew and I a month or so. I can't stress that enough, we've been through so many resumees and interviews, we had to take a lot of tiome doing that, was a lot of work. How does the game determine what faction occupies a piece of land on the map ? Well the game does as you do ! We'll be starting the game with the world broken up into pieces, some of them will be owned by the realm when it starts, and then the rest is up to you guys ! You have to take it all, to hold it, to build on it. Not my job ! What kind of programming specialties are you looking for rightnow ? Gameplay ! Can you make a special streaming season about the status about the ability system in the near time ? Sure ! That's absolutly something that we gonna do. Absolutly no questions about it. Do you have any plans on selling spaceships to get any more money ? (j'évite la retranscription trollesque plus ou moins drôle :p) Thanks for the question ! I love it ! Good one ! Is there going to be any PvE in this game ? One of my favorite things to do in DAoC was to get with friends and go kill some high leveled mobs... We've been very clear from the begining that this is not a PvE leveling game. Trying to sell the concept of a hardcore RvR game and a hardcore PvE game for the low low price of the budget i've put forward would have been one giant ton of bullshit. So, no, there's not gonna be PvE leveling. However, we've said also that we won't have PvE, crafting is PvE in many ways, we'll have things in the Depth that will count as PvE, there'll be other things in the world that would count as PvE. But PvE leveling, the idea of following a quest chain, the idea of spending all your time beating on mobs instead of beating on other players in order to level your character ? We're not gonna be able to do that, i can't and won't lie to you folks about that. But there'll be plenty of things to that don't involve only going out into the woods and hitting other players over the head with sticks. Is there a worry that Georges make it _??__ down with management stuff in Seattle instead of focusing on his primary skill set ? Sure ! It's the same with Andrew ! That's the nice thing about having both Andrew and Georges. If George was the only one who had to manage people from Seattle than i would bag(?)balk(?) him down. Same hold true here ! If Andrew can only manage, and not do software architecture and not do other things in the studio, that would obviously take our out time. But at the end of the day, what's important is what is the gain of having those additional programmers ? Does it add weight what we gonna be loosing in terms of some additional management ? <-- rien compris It absolutely is worthwhile, especially in the long term, cause as you all know, it doesn't matter if you're starting as a programmer or as a linecock somewhere. As you learn about where you're working, what you're responsabilities are, the proceedures, you need less and less help, because you're now a experienced member of the team. And it will free up guys like Andrew & George. It's the other programmers here as well who have to mentor, to help the other "younger guys". JB is working closely with Garet. Mock is working with Colin. etc... Everybody is making the effort and i'm thanking the entire team for that. Will there be expansions in CU ? FNF return ? Yes we've talked about extender packs and expansion packs. Both are confimred. And absolutely the FNF(FNS ?) will return. As soon as we get enough of the build ability system in. Will there be streams from Seattle this summer as well ? That's up to Seattle guys ! And i don't force anyone to. Can you roughly estimate the team size at launch and also estimate the intern/outsroucing scope ? Hummm ... that really depends. I know that we would be about 30 at launch. More ? I don't know yet. We would need some customer service that would lead to this number. When is the building squad coming in ? If so would you adding more people to IT ever gain ? Yes to the second. Soon to the first. We had a side technical difficulty with the IP board. I added some folks to a new sub-forum, i started about old school game, and realised that "oh jeeze", we'll had to do a little bit more than we thought, in order to get that setup. So, we've done same for builders brigade, and i'm waiting here back from the guy who hopefully will be leading up the effort on the player side. And once i have that then we'll be getting on. Can you describe what your vision for end game is for CU ; regarding gear, RvR, ranking, world control, etc... ? Oh, all that in 2 minutes ? I'll do my best. There is no end game The entire game is the end game. We've talked about soft caps on levels. We've talked about the fact that gears are not that important in the game when it comes to how it modifies your stats. We've talked about buildings, all the things that you'll be able to do to try to make your life more interesting as you level up your character. tl;dr - We suggest, if you're looking at this over the long term, you should really think about upgrading to win10. It will not affect you about anything we plan on this game. - Hiring 4 new people at the same time, is a big deal for the studio. It's a big one as well setting up this sattelite studio in Seatlle. This is something that sets a tone of the studio. This is not just hiring 4 people : we're spending more money on this as well. |
